How’s this for a wild conspiracy theory: Fox’s upcoming X-Files revival doubles as a backdoor pilot for a possible new series starring The Flash‘s Robbie Amell and Six Feet Under‘s Lauren Ambrose.
Crazy, right?! Well, rumor has it the idea to potentially spin off Mills and Einstein, the new alien-hunting FBI agents played by Amell and Ambrose in the forthcoming continuation, was bandied about. But it appears the project has gone the way of the Smoking Man (AKA it’s dead… but could come back to life?).
When I spoke to series creator Chris Carter last month at New York Comic-Con, he didn’t deny that the potential for a new, Amell-and-Ambrose-fronted series was out there. But he didn’t confirm it either. Instead, he noted that the pair’s X-Files contracts do not contain “a series deal beyond” the six-episode revival, adding, “People can speculate, but [their pacts] weren’t negotiated that way.”
Asked if the thought of an Amell/Ambrose X-Files offshoot ever crossed his mind, Carter replied, “Right now I’m focused on doing the show with David [Duchovny] and Gillian [Anderson].”
Speaking of which, the X-Files returns with a special two-night event beginning Sunday, Jan. 24 following the NFC Championship Game, and continuing with its time period premiere on Monday, Jan. 25 (8/7c). In addition to Carter, Anderson and Duchovny, cast members Mitch Pileggi and William B. Davis will be on hand for the event series, as will writer-producers Glen Morgan, James Wong and Darin Morgan.
